Improve Your Problem-Solving Competencies
As individuals navigate the intricacies of sewing, they often discover that the craft notably develops their problem-solving skills. Each undertaking brings unique challenges, from reading instructions to resolving mechanical problems with machines. This necessitates a keen analytical mindset, as crafters have to analyze problems, create resolutions, and adjust their methods on the fly.
To illustrate, if a fabric fails to perform as intended, the individual must critically assess alternative approaches, whether it's modifying tension settings or opting for different stitches. Moreover, mastering sewing techniques typically includes a process of trial and error; this cultivates resilience and adaptability.
Furthermore, the act of mapping out a project—from picking materials to visualizing the final product—engages the mind in a methodical yet artistic way. Consequently, sewing develops a structured approach to problem-solving that can expand beyond the craft, providing individuals with skills applicable in different aspects of their lives.

Learn a Valuable and Practical Skill
Numerous people discover that mastering sewing equips them with a valuable and useful skill that can enrich their everyday lives. Needlework not only facilitates the creation of bespoke clothing and interior décor but also nurtures a sense of self-reliance. By mastering techniques like hemming, mending, and tailoring, one can lengthen the life of their apparel, decreasing waste and conserving money. In addition, sewing can be a helpful skill for personalizing gifts, making unique items that possess special meaning. The capacity to mend and modify clothing also fosters sustainability, as it prompts users to reassess their consumer behavior. What's more, these skills can be useful in numerous professional fields, like fashion design or costume making. All in all, taking a sewing class provides an chance to master a useful skill that supports both private and environmental health, elevating your life in multiple ways.

Popular Questions
What Materials Should I Bring to My Sewing Class?
Students should normally bring fabric, thread, scissors, pins, and a sewing machine when necessary. Moreover, measuring devices such as a ruler or tape measure, as well as a notepad for notes, can elevate the learning experience.
Are Sewing Courses Right for Complete Novices?
Yes, sewing instruction is well-suited for absolute beginners. These courses commonly provide foundational skills, step-by-step teaching, and a welcoming space, permitting novices to learn basic techniques and build their creativity in a structured manner.
How Long Do Sewing Classes Typically Last?
Sewing classes typically last between 2-3 hours per session, usually covering several weeks. The overall length can vary according to the course structure, with some classes offering intensive sessions over shorter periods.
What Sort of Projects Will I Learn to Develop?
Learners in sewing classes generally learn to produce diverse projects, including easy garments, accessories, home decor items, and different textile crafts. These projects strengthen skills while fostering creative thinking and confidence in sewing techniques.
Is It Possible to Take Classes Online or Just In-Person?
Learners can pick between online and in-person sewing classes, as various institutions present both formats. This flexibility lets learners to select the option that best aligns with their schedules and learning preferences.
